Medford, Massachusetts, United States

Overview

Medford is a lively suburb just north of Boston, known for its blend of historic charm, riverfront parks, and a diverse population. With easy transit access and a strong local community, Medford offers both city conveniences and neighborly warmth.

Local Tips

MBTA buses and trains offer reliable access to Boston; parking can be limited near Tufts and Medford Square. Explore by bike for scenic river views.

Safety Warnings

Medford is generally safe, but exercise standard caution at night around transit stations and Medford Square. No major scams reported; watch for bike theft.

Hidden Gems

Check out the Mystic River paths for peaceful walks, Medford Farmers Market in summer, and the historic Isaac Royall House for a glimpse into colonial history.
